Subject: Halcrest Lane office closure

Team — we're closing the Halcrest Lane satellite office at the end of next quarter. Fourteen staff affected; all offered remote or relocation to the Dunmore site. Leads: brief your teams Thursday, not before. Facilities handles the exit; Priya owns comms. Keep this tight until the all-hands. Rationale and next steps are summarised below.

management briefing: Only 33 of the 205 pilot accounts renewed Kasath, so a churn review is set for October 17. Weniusek Logistics is in early talks to buy Holethax Freight for about $345.6 million.

# Onboarding: Cron Drift Investigation

Context for reviewers: the Pinegate scheduler drifted ~40s/day, causing duplicate digest sends. Root cause was NTP skew on worker node 3, but we also found cron entries reading wall-clock instead of the `job_runs` ledger. The fix under review switches all jobs to ledger-based scheduling. Check that every PR touching `cron/` queries the ledger table. To inspect the ledger directly, connect using the string below.

database URL for hawip-kagap: redis://rusok_svc:bMCaqek7MRWIOJ@db-8501.zarqeltech.corp:5432/sileth

Subject: Memtrace cut-over complete

Team,

Cut-over to Memtrace v2 for GPU memory profiling finished last night. Old v1 agents are disabled; any tickets referencing v1 dashboards should be closed as resolved-by-migration. Sampling overhead is now under 2% and allocation traces include kernel names. Known gap: profiles older than 30 days were not migrated. Point customers at the v2 docs for setup questions. For reference when troubleshooting, the agent now runs with the following configuration.

settings of bagaf-bawip:
[aldax]
port = 5000
region = south-4
host = aldax.brasklabs.corp
team = brivan
timeout_ms = 2000
retries = 2